P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To suppress heat generation from the wires by suppressing variation of coercive force throughout the manufacturing processes, enabling magnetization inversion control to be certainly conducted by setting the ratio of (maximum value of the inverted magnetic field)/(minimum value thereof) of the reversed magnetic field to be less than 2 for respective cells, and reducing the magnetic field necessary for the magnetization inversion. SOLUTION: A magneto-optic device for a spatial optical modulator includes a magnetic garnet film disposed on the substrate, which is partitioned into a plurality of cells arrayed in a two-dimensional array shape, and has X side wires and Y side wires to independently invert the magnetization of respective cells formed thereon. Here, the magnetic garnet film is composed of a magnetic garnet single crystal represented by Tb<SB>x</SB>R<SB>3-x-y</SB>Bi<SB>y</SB>Fe<SB>5-z</SB>M<SB>z</SB>O<SB>12</SB>(where R is Y, Gd, M is Al, Ga, In), 0.7≤x≤1.6, 0.7≤y≤1.5, 0≤z≤1.3, and is annealed at 980-1,040°C for 1-5 hours, and the maximum of the coercive force of each cell is≤16 kA/m and a maximum/minimum ratio is less than 2.
